a murakami protagonist day*

  • do the dishes
  • make your bed
  • read a book in silence
  • get the groceries for one or two meals
  • have a beer
  • go for a walk
  • (get a phone call from nobody)
  • follow a cat through the neighborhood
  • do the laundry
  • change your sheets
  • sit on your couch and listen to a full album
  • take a shower
  • sit on your balcony at night
  • go to a diner alone and have a bite to eat
  • watch people from afar
  • take a train to the next town
  • call an old friend
  • clean your room or house
  • take a nap
  • have a cup of tea
  • paint or draw
  • air out the room
  • stretch or do yoga

(* murakami’s descriptions of his protagonists’ day to day lives always seem so mundane and calming to me that I thought I’d list a few activities that fit right in and might calm me, too.)
